Transaction e291394f85056ec7ee2a48113cc698c9c2d9150c2fd0ad0dfbaef089b85cccbc

63 Input
2 Outputs
  • e291394f85056ec7ee2a48113cc698c9c2d9150c2fd0ad0dfbaef089b85cccbc:0
  • value  905832
    address  3D8UmA2Y7vVJjTW52H5TBiffdu43xZzGfH
  • e291394f85056ec7ee2a48113cc698c9c2d9150c2fd0ad0dfbaef089b85cccbc:1
  • value  5532922829
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s